Stellenangebot
Senior Software Engineer, Core Banking
Als Senior Software Engineer bei Sygnum in Zürich bist du für die Entwicklung von Prozessen und Schnittstellen zwischen digitalen Asset-Lösungen und dem Core-Banking-System verantwortlich. Deine Arbeit soll eine nahtlose Synchronisation zwischen digitalen Assets und Core-Banking-Operationen gewährleisten.
Aufgaben
Als Senior Software Engineer bist du für den Aufbau von Prozessen und Schnittstellen verantwortlich, die Sygnams digitale Asset-Lösungen mit unserer Core-Banking-Plattform verbinden. Deine Arbeit stellt sicher, dass digitale Assets und Core-Banking-Operationen nahtlos synchronisiert werden. Deine Hauptaufgaben umfassen:- Aktive Teilnahme an der Entwicklung neuer Funktionen und Verbesserungen durch das Schreiben und Überprüfen von hochwertigem, sicheren Code mit umfassender Testabdeckung
- Ständige Verbesserung der Qualität und Sicherheit von Anwendungen, Identifizierung bestehender technischer Schulden und Erleichterung ihrer Tilgung
- Prompte und effektive Reaktion auf Produktionsvorfall, Zusammenarbeit mit cross-funktionalen Teams zur Lösung von Problemen und Wiederherstellung der Servicekontinuität
- Zusammenarbeit mit Plattform-Ingenieuren zur Verbesserung von CI/CD-Pipelines und zur Optimierung von Release-Prozessen
- Zusammenarbeit mit Site-Reliability-Ingenieuren und Solution-Architekten zur Optimierung der Anwendungsverfügbarkeit, Widerstandsfähigkeit und Beobachtbarkeit
- Förderung und Führung von jüngeren Software-Ingenieuren durch Coaching und Mentoring
Anforderungen
Unser idealer Kandidat:- Erstellt skalierbare Backend-Dienste auf Basis unserer Tech-Stack: Java, das auf AWS läuft
- Hat eine kooperative und wachstumsorientierte Einstellung
- Legt Wert auf Qualität, Sicherheit und berücksichtigt diese Aspekte im Software-Entwicklungslebenszyklus
- Ist damit vertraut, die gesamte Entwicklungsphase zu besitzen, von der Lösungsentwicklung bis zum Betrieb der Anwendung in der Produktion
- Ist proaktiv und wird durch neue Chancen und Herausforderungen motiviert
- Expertise in Java (10+ Jahre)
- Expertise in C++ oder Quarkus (oder Spring)
- Expertise bei der Arbeit mit RDBMS (idealerweise Postgresql)
- Erfahrung mit der Nutzung von Kafka
- Erfahrung mit der Nutzung von Teaching-Frameworks (idealerweise Redis)
- Entwurf flexibler und robuster REST-APIs mit einem API-ersten Ansatz
- Verständnis von Microservices, event-getriebener Architektur und Fähigkeit, komplexe Funktionalitäten mit hoher Qualität und Sicherheit umzusetzen
- Arbeitserfahrung mit Docker und Containerisierung
- Erfahrung mit der Arbeit mit Kubernetes
- Erfahrung mit der Arbeit mit AWS ist von Vorteil
- Erfahrung mit der Arbeit mit Typescript und mit einem UI-Framework (React, Angular) ist von Vorteil
Wir bieten
Beim Beitritt zu unserem Team werden Sie Teil eines dynamischen, globalen Teams, das eine vertrauenswürdige Schnittstelle zwischen der traditionellen und digitalen Asset-Ökonomie aufbaut. Bei der Arbeit bei uns erleben Sie unsere schnelle Arbeitsumgebung, die Meritokratie und Zusammenarbeit sowie offene Kommunikation fördert. Neben unserer ambitionierten langfristigen Mission kommen wir auch zusammen, um wichtige Meilensteine zu erreichen.Jobdetails